IMPROVED THERAPEUTIC COMPOSITION COMPRISING HEPATITIS B ANTIGEN HAVING S, PRE-S1 AND PRE-S2 PROTEIN, ALUMINIUM PHOSPHATE AND INTERFERON-ALPHA AND USE THEREOF FOR TREATMENT OF HEPATITIS B

Abstract

The present disclosure provides compositions and methods useful for inducing an immune response and overcoming immune tolerance in a subject suffering from Hepatitis B. As described herein, the compositions of the disclosure comprise HBsAg having S, Pre-S1 and Pre-S2 proteins, an aluminum phosphate adjuvant and interferon-α.

Claims (30)

1 . A therapeutic composition comprising:

(a) an HBsAg antigen comprising S protein, Pre-S1 protein and Pre-S2 protein;

(b) an aluminum phosphate adjuvant; and

(b) interferon-α,

wherein the composition comprises at least 20 μg of the HBsAg antigen and 1 MIU-6 MIU of the interferon-α.

2 . The therapeutic composition of claim 1 wherein the HBsAg antigen has an amino acid sequence at least 90% sequence identity to SEQ: ID NO 1.

3 . The therapeutic composition of claim 1 wherein the HBsAg antigen has an amino acid sequence at least 95% sequence identity to SEQ: ID NO 1.

4 . The therapeutic composition of claim 1 wherein the HBsAg antigen has an amino acid sequence of SEQ: ID NO 1.

5 . The therapeutic composition of any one of claims 1 to 4 wherein the composition comprises 3 MIU of the interferon-α.

6 . The therapeutic composition of any one of claims 1 to 5 wherein aluminum phosphate adjuvant is present in an amount of 500 μg.

7 . The therapeutic composition of any one of claims 1 to 6 wherein the composition comprises 40 μg of the HBsAg antigen.

8 . The therapeutic composition of claim 1 wherein the HBsAg antigen and interferon-α are present in a ratio of at least 20 μg of HBsAg antigen: 3 MIU interferon-α.

9 . The therapeutic composition of claim 1 wherein the HBsAg antigen and interferon-α are present in a ratio of 20 to 40 μg of HBsAg antigen: 1-6 MIU of interferon-α.

10 . The therapeutic composition of claim 1 wherein the HBsAg antigen and interferon-α are present in a ratio of 40 μg of HBsAg antigen: 3 MIU of interferon-α.

11 . The therapeutic composition of claim 1 for use inducing a Th1 cell response in a mammal.

12 . The therapeutic composition of claim 1 for use in overcoming immune tolerance in a subject suffering from chronic Hepatitis B.

13 . Use of the therapeutic composition of claim 1 for manufacture of a drug for inducing a Th1 cell response in a subject.

14 . The use of claim 13 wherein the subject has been infected with Hepatitis B.

15 . Use of the therapeutic composition of claim 1 for manufacture of a drug for overcoming immune tolerance in a subject suffering from chronic Hepatitis B.

16 . A pharmaceutical composition comprising the therapeutic composition of any one of claims 1 to 11 and a pharmaceutically acceptable excipient.

17 . The pharmaceutical composition of claim 11 for use in treating a subject suffering from Hepatitis B.

18 . A method of inducing a Th1 cell response in a mammal, said method comprising administering the therapeutic composition of claim 1 .

19 . A method of overcoming immune tolerance in a subject suffering from chronic Hepatitis B, said method comprising administering the therapeutic composition of any one of claims 1 to 12 .

20 . A method of treating Hepatitis B in a subject, said method comprising administering a therapeutically effective amount of the therapeutic composition of any one of claims 1 to 12 to the subject.

21 . The method of claim 20 wherein an additional Hepatitis B treatment is administered to the subject prior to, concurrently with, or after administration of the therapeutic composition to the subject.

22 . The method of claim 21 wherein the additional Hepatitis B treatment is a polymerase inhibitor, an RNase H inhibitor, a TLR agonist, an N-glycosylation inhibitor, an antisense oligonucleotide, an anti-hepatitis B antibody, a capsid inhibitor, a core protein inhibitor, a core assembly modulator, an S-antigen reducer or sequesterer, a nucleic acid polymers, a ccc DNA inhibitor, or an siRNA.

23 . A method of treating Hepatitis B in a subject, said method comprising combining an immunogenic composition comprising:

(i) an HBsAg antigen comprising S protein, Pre-S1 protein and Pre-S2 protein; and

(ii) an aluminum phosphate adjuvant,

with interferon-α to form an admixture, wherein the admixture comprises at least 20 μg of HBsAg antigen and 1 MIU-6 MIU of interferon-α and administering the admixture to a subject in need thereof.
